The Church of the Holy Transfiguration ( Albanian: Kisha e Shpërfytyrimit; Macedonian: Црква „Свети Преображение“) is a church in Herebel, Dibër County, Albania. Established in the 12th century, it was declared a Cultural Monument of Albania in 1970. [1]
There is an annual celebration at the church, occurring on the 18th and 19th of August. While primarily attended by the Macedonian Christian population, it is also attended by Muslims. [2]
In 2018, a dozen icons were donated to the church by the nearby Saint Jovan Bigorski Monastery. [3]
